[ QUOTE ]
although I've seen it mentioned on here many times, and am aware it was scam related, I don't know what Enron is/was/does/did. [/ QUOTE ] Lori, Enron was I think the biggest case of accounting fraud ever discovered until the Worldcom (MCI) case that broke about a year later. Something like 30 Enron officials were criminally indicted. Arthur Anderson, one of the biggest accounting firms in the world, had people involved with Enron indicted and it brought down the whole Anderson firm (20,000+ employees) at least as far as their activities in the US I think. Enron is bankrupt and virtually destroyed in comparison to what it was. Enron has become symbolic of widespread wholesale corruption and deceit. |
